Nightlife in Bolzano is certainly not its greatest draw, but what life there is mostly centers around the long curve of Piazza delle Erbe. There you'll find a few other wine bars, pubs, Stube, and tiny live-music venues in addition to the following establishments.

The chic Café Exil, at Piazza del Grano/Kornplatz 2 (tel. 0471-971-814), is filled with a young crowd night and day for whom it probably provides a welcome alternative to the many Weinstubes around town. Exil has the ambience of a coffeehouse (excellent coffee, pastries, and sandwiches are served) and a bar as well, with many kinds of beers from Italy and north of the Alps on tap. On weekend evenings, the elegant Laurin Bar, in the Parkhotel Laurin (tel. 0471-311-000), turns its Art Nouveau lobby -- a sumptuous room overlooking the hotel's private park -- into a jazz club. An enthusiastic crowd shows up, making this one of the most popular places in town.

In Bolzano, you won't find a more distinctive locale in which to bend your elbow than Fishbanke, at Via Dr. Streiter 26A (tel. 0471-971-714); in fact, a stop at this outdoor wine bar run by a gregarious artist is mandatory, and a unique experience in an otherwise homogenous field of beer halls and taverns. Wine, beer, and a few snacks (cheese and bruschetta) are served on the well-worn stone slabs of Bolzano's centuries-old former fish market, an unusual experience that attracts a friendly crowd of regulars who are always pleased to welcome strangers into their midst.
